A **square drive socket set** is a versatile tool kit designed for tightening or loosening fasteners with square-shaped drives. This type of set is commonly used in mechanical, automotive, and construction work due to its robust and efficient design. Here’s an overview of its features, components, applications, and benefits:
### **Key Features:**
1. **Square Drive Design**: - **Drive Mechanism**: Utilizes a square-shaped drive socket that fits onto corresponding square drive ratchets, extensions, or other tools. - **Drive Sizes**: Common sizes include 1/4-inch, 3/8-inch, 1/2-inch, and 3/4-inch square drives, each suitable for different torque requirements and fastener sizes.
2. **Socket Types**: - **Standard Sockets**: Basic sockets designed for general use. - **Deep Sockets**: Have a longer depth to accommodate longer bolts or recessed fasteners. - **Impact Sockets**: Designed to withstand the higher torque from impact wrenches, typically made from tougher materials.
3. **Material and Construction**: - **Durable Materials**: Made from high-quality steel alloys, such as chrome vanadium or chrome molybdenum, known for their strength and resistance to wear and corrosion. - **Finish**: Often coated with chrome or black oxide to enhance durability and resistance to rust.
4. **Sizes and Variations**: - **Range of Sizes**: Includes a variety of socket sizes to fit different fasteners, ranging from small to large. - **Set Variability**: Sets can vary in the number of pieces, with some including a comprehensive range of socket sizes and drive types.
5. **Additional Components**: - **Ratchets**: Many sets include ratchet handles with a mechanism that allows for continuous turning without removing and repositioning the tool. - **Extensions**: Extend the reach of sockets for accessing hard-to-reach fasteners. - **Adapters**: Allow for the use of sockets with different drive sizes or types.
### **Components of a Typical Square Drive Socket Set:**
1. **Sockets**: - **Various Sizes**: A range of socket sizes, including both shallow and deep types, to accommodate different fasteners.
2. **Ratchet Handle**: - **Square Drive Ratchet**: Used to turn the sockets, featuring a mechanism that allows for ratcheting action (forward and reverse).
3. **Extensions**: - **Different Lengths**: Various extension lengths to reach fasteners in confined spaces.
4. **Adapters**: - **Drive Size Adapters**: Allow for the use of sockets with different drive sizes (e.g., converting 1/2-inch drive to 3/8-inch drive).
5. **Storage Case**: - **Organizer**: Typically includes a durable case or organizer to keep all components neatly stored and easily accessible.
